I remember my Father took me to the first one,1975? I was so impressed,his friend had his car raised on blocks,and mirrors underneath,WOW!

If you ever have an opportunity to enter your ride,you will witness the other side.

When everyone arrives it reminded me of a Miss Canada Parent,every ride just keeps getting better as the trailer doors open,makes you want to leave and throw rocks at your car when you get home.

But after the pressure of getting things set up is over,you find yourself alone in a huge building with just the other car owners,then you realize they are all car guys with a passion.

You put a cover over them at night,some do some don't,the silence is deafening,and you are exhausted,

Next morning you arrive ,same thing in reverse,guys with coffee one eye open,ready to put in another long day.

You actually now associate the owner with the car,hear the inside stories,history,and even see phone pics of the stuff they have home,

During the day we are usually sitting somewhere in a group in the stands,if you leave for a bit someone always has an eye on your car,funny I never realized the owners aren't very far away,always on the look out.
